Climb the ladder. You probably got a letter from the claims dept or mech that worked on your engine. They aren't paid to refund money, they're paid to make the company money. Talk to his manager, supervisor, whoever. If that don't work, go higher. If it's their fault, and it sounds like it is, they need to pay. If they still won't agree, get a lawyer. Be a pain in the ass. Get it done.

---------- Post added at 02:53 PM ---------- Previous post was at 02:51 PM ----------

I used to work for a garage doing tune-ups and like stuff, and my boss told me to never refund a part or service for any reason. If a customer wanted a refund on something, I was to pass it on. Now, if I ever need money back or have a complaint of this nature, I go directly past the sales counter guy to the office manager.
